Whilst perusing a copy of the Perthshire Advertiser (17th September 1921) I happened on a short piece regarding the War Memorial there. What caught my eye was the final paragraph which I transcribed so that, hopefully, it can be picked up in the fullness of time (in case I forget!!)
The memorial erected in the Public Institute in Callander by the Comrades of the Great War was also unveiled by Lord Ancaster, before a large attendance of relatives of the fallen. The chair on this occasion was taken by Commandant Dr Harvey. This memorial is in the form of reproduced photographs of the 66 men commemorated on the public monument. The photographs are mounted in large, handsome oak frames.
UKNIWM - NOT LISTED.
I don't know if the Institute still exists or the memorial has been moved but this is one worth locating and seeing. |

Received this reply today:
Dear Mr Duffy
Thank you for your enquiry. The photographs are still in existence and
are housed upstairs in Callander Kirk, South Church Street, Callander.
